Allied health professional working as a part of the team delivering surgical care by assisting physicians and maintaining a sterile field during surgical procedure through consistent application of aseptic techniques.

Open, endovascular, and robotic Cardiothoracic and vascular surgery

Responsibilities
Essential Job Functions

Performs preoperative preparation.

  • Reviews physician preference list before operative procedure and assembles supplies and equipment needed for procedure.
  • Opens sterile supplies using sterile technique.
  • Transfers medications and solutions to the sterile field according to policy.
  • Communicates clearly and collaborates with other members of the perioperative team to prepare operative procedure.
  • Demonstrates advanced knowledge and proficient practice in the first scrub role in complex cases.

Functions as scrub person during operative procedure by preparing, monitoring, and maintaining a sterile field.

  • Completing surgical scrub according to policy.
  • Performs scrub duties in an accurate, concise and timely manner.
  • Wears appropriate personal protective apparel (PPA) and follows standard and policy for attire in the operating room.
  • Organizes and maintains sterile instruments and supplies in organized manner.
  • Performs counts according to facility policy and procedure during procedure and hand-off situations.
  • Assisting with draping sterile field according to standard.
  • Watches progress of the operation and anticipates needs of team members.
  • Disassembles instruments and equipment, transports to processing department.
  • Assists with cleaning room and prepares for subsequent procedure.

Applies base knowledge and principles during operative procedure (Intraoperative Surgical).

  • Base knowledge of anatomy and physiology, medical terminology, microbiology and pharmacology for optimal surgical patient care.
  • Principles of computer science, electricity and robotics as needed for surgical patient care.
  • Principles of sterile technique during the surgical procedure.

Follows policy and procedure for Intraoperative Surgical procedures.

  • Participates in surgical time-out, fire risk assessment, and case summary for each operative procedure.
  • Identifies labels and handles specimens including hand-off situations and disposition of specimen.

Demonstrates collegiality and leadership qualities.

  • Demonstrates awareness of, and participation in performance improvement activities.
  • Reports potential performance improvement problems, to coordinators, core nurse and service leader, assists in problem solving.
  • Maintains compliance with department call requirements, adjusts hours to meet patient services.

Provides appropriate care specific to the age of the customer/patient, to ensure understanding and comfort level of treatment as outlined in the Population Specific Criteria.

  • Demonstrates ability to identify opportunities for and give individualized customer service/patient care according to customer/patient needs.

Applies knowledge related to emergency situations and surgical procedures in the operating room.
